Why guests love Baglio Occhipinti
Organic viticulture shapes every aspect of the estate, where Nero d'Avola and Frappato vines root into volcanic soils fifty meters above sea level. Traditional vinification methods allow the dark fruit intensity of Nero d'Avola and the floral aromatics of Frappato to express the Mediterranean climate and the mineral signature of DOC Sicilia. The estate's commitment to organic farming extends beyond certification into a working philosophy visible in every row, where intervention is minimal and the volcanic terroir speaks through each bottle. Guests move from vineyard rows into structured tasting experiences: a Nero d'Avola vertical reveals how the grape evolves across vintages, while the Frappato and food pairing session demonstrates the wine's affinity for local ingredients. Vineyard walks trace the influence of volcanic composition on flavor development, ending in the cellar where traditional techniques preserve varietal character. The estate offers direct access to the winemaking process, with staff explaining organic protocols and seasonal rhythms that govern harvest decisions. The restored 19th-century architecture provides lodging that balances Sicilian tradition with contemporary comfort. Rooms occupy stone-walled spaces where original features frame views of the surrounding vineyards. The design respects the estate's heritage while accommodating modern expectations, creating quarters where guests wake to rolling vines and the scent of ripening grapes carried on Mediterranean breezes. The kitchen draws from the estate's organic philosophy and Sicily's culinary tradition. Pasta alla Norma arrives alongside estate Nero d'Avola, grilled swordfish pairs with chilled Frappato, and saffron-scented arancini complement vertical tastings. The menu reflects the island's pantry—caponata, pistachios from Bronte, cassata—prepared to highlight wine compatibility. Beyond the estate, Etna's volcanic slopes rise to the north, Vittoria's DOCG vineyards lie inland, and the baroque towns of the Val di Noto offer afternoon excursions between morning tastings and evening meals.
